BOX 30036 LANSING, MICHIGAN 48909-7536 PHONE: (517) 373-7840 FAX: (517) 373-3932 COMMITTEE MEETING MINUTES October 26, 2021 A meeting of the Senate Committee on Oversight was scheduled for Tuesday, October 26, 2021, at 2:00 p.m., in the 1300 Room of the Binsfeld Office Building. The agenda summary is as follows: 1. Presentation by Eric Lupher of the Citizens Research Council of Michigan entitled: Lessons on the Beaten and Battered Mandate Provisions in the Headlee Amendment. The Chair called the meeting to order at 2:02 p.m. He instructed the Clerk to call the roll. At that time, the following members were present: Chair McBroom, Sen.(s) Theis, Bizon and Irwin, a quorum was present. Chair McBroom invited the committee to recite the Pledge of Allegiance. Chair McBroom entertained a motion by Sen. Irwin to adopt the meeting minutes from October 19, 2021. Without objection, the minutes were adopted. The Chair invited Mr. Eric Lupher, of the Citizens Research Council of Michigan to give the committee a presentation entitled: Lessons on the Beaten and Battered Mandate Provisions in the Headlee Amendment. Member questions and discussion followed. The Committee requested additional information be provided. Mr. Lupher will provide the Chair with the requested information. There being no further business before the committee, Chair McBroom entertained a motion by Sen. Irwin to adjourn the committee at 2:47 p.m. Without objection, the committee was adjourned. Date Adopted by the Committee: 11/09/2021
